Ski jumpers try to restart

Being a ski jumper in Italy is really not easy. Unlike other countries, this sport is not very popular here, which makes it difficult to find sponsors. And there are few jumps. Nevertheless, in recent years some exceptional jumpers have managed to keep up with the absolute world elite. For example, Elena Runggaldier climbed onto the podium at the first Women's World Championships in Oslo in 2011, where she took silver behind the Austrian Daniela Iraschko. Her teammate Evelyn Insam narrowly missed out on a medal at the Winter Olympics in Sochi three years later, finishing fifth.
